Daniel Boone Nifong, age 87, of Harrah, OK, was born on October 30, 1924, in Ozark, AR. He was the son of Roy B. & Anna Mae (Fisher) Nifong. He left this life on Friday, December 16, 2011, in Midwest City, OK.

Daniel retired from the U.S. Army with the rank of Command Sgt. Major, serving during WW II, the Korean Conflict and the Vietnam War. Daniel was a member of the Masonic Lodge, Shriners, DAV, American Legion, Jones IOOF, Eastern Star and the VFW. After his retirement from the army, he worked for the Veterans Administration as a claims judicator. Daniel was selfless in his desire to serve his country and to help veterans with their claims even after he left the Veterans Administration.
